They've added the Crows in here, but their arc here is mostly backstory.  The actual Six Of Crows storyline from the book hasn't started yet.  That would be, presumably + hopefully, in the Six Of Crows spinoff.

 

The SOC duology takes place after the Shadow & Bone trilogy anyway, so it makes sense.

 

And the Crows are way more popular than Alina and Mal.  That's why they had to shoehorn them in here :rip: 

 

They could definitely carry their own show.

Why did they cancel this.... I thought the second season was popular? :chick3:

per their #s:

week 1 50 mil hours

week 2 55 mil

week 3 27 mil

week 4 17 mil

week 5 12 mil

then out of top 10

 

ok but not big.
